• About eight or ten bullock drays loaded with 17<jasks of hui-hui, or mutton birds, • received from the Chatham Islands, via Lyttelton, were taken, out to Tarihaka > lately (says the Taranaki Herald). The > birds were a present sent by the natives of the Chatham Islands to Te Whiti, and it isexbected that a great feast will be held shortly at Parihaka. They are of a very » oily nature, and would. scarcely be palatable to a European, but the Maoris, who 1 are • accustomed to a shark diet, can thoroughly >- relish the mutton bird and esteem it a great • dainty.
